Begin by selecting the application type at the top of the form. Choose either 'New' or 'Renewal' and provide your DMAP number if applicable.
Fill in your personal information, including your name, organization (if applicable), address, and contact details. Ensure all fields are completed accurately.
Review the Applicant Agreement section carefully. Confirm that you understand and agree to the terms before signing and dating the application.
Indicate your type of applicant by checking one of the options provided: Private Landowner, Public Official, Leasee, or Joint Application.
Provide detailed property information including address, county, township, and primary use of the area. Specify if your land is open to public hunting.
Complete sections regarding deer management issues on your property, including past deer taken and any permits requested in recent years.
Draw or upload a map of your DMAP area as instructed. Ensure it includes boundaries and relevant landmarks for clarity.
If applicable, complete the Landowner Authorization Form for each landowner involved in a joint application.

What is the outstanding deer program in New Jersey?
The Outstanding Deer Program annually presents awards for the top qualifying New Jersey deer harvested during the prior years hunting seasons. Qualifying deer harvested during earlier years, with proper documentation, may be entered only for inclusion on the All-time Outstanding Deer List.
What is a deer management assistance permit in Michigan?
What is DMAP? Better known as DMAP, a Deer Management Assistance Program is offered by many state wildlife agencies to help manage deer populations when management cant otherwise be accomplished solely through regularly issued hunting licenses, tags, or permits.
Can you shoot deer on your own property in New Jersey?
All hunters must obtain permission to hunt on private property and written permission to hunt within the 450 feet safety zone. The NJ Division of Fish and Wildlife has provided a Hunter Landowner Courtesy Card (in this manual and in the digest) for you to use when obtaining permission to hunt.
Where are the deer in NJ?
New Jerseys White-tailed Deer herd is a major component of the landscape throughout all but the most urbanized areas of the state. White-tailed Deer affect our forests, farms, gardens, backyards, and roadways.
